    Here is a little detailed break down of Google's most important ranking factors. Some of these may or may not be actual ranking factors and some may not be significant.

    1) Content
    a- Keyword in Title Tag
    b- Keyword in regular text
    c- Keyword toward top section of the page
    d- Keyword in Heading Tags H1, H2, H3
    e- Keyword in links
    f- Keyword in image file names
    g- Keywor in Meta Tags
    h- Keyword in Alt Tags
    i- Keyword in comments

    2) Links
    a- Total number of incoming links
    b- Links from high PR sites or authorative sites
    c- On-topic Links
    d- Having Keywords in the anchor text of incoming links
    f- Having keywords in internal links within the site and menues
    g- Age of the incoming links (Currently links less than 3-6 months old, may not even get counted)
    h- One-way links may get more credit than 2-way or recprical Links
    i - Links coming from pages with less outgoing links are better. Links coming from pages with over 100 links are no good.

    3) Factors that may count against you
    a- Too much keyword repetition
    b- Hidden content via text same color as background or CSS or other such methods
    c- Javascript Redirects or certain other redirects
    d- Cross linking bunch of sites to eac other in the same network
    e- Doorway pages. Pages that are specifically written for search engines and cannot be found by your site visitors via your normal navifation menues.
    f- PPC (Porn/Pills/Casino) : Adult, Pharmacy and Casino related content
    g- Duplicate content : watch out for those duplicate filters. Make sure your site doesn't have content from other sites or no one else has copied you.
    h- Age of your domain. Brand new or less than 6-month old domains may be in the Google Sandbox
    i- Participating in Link Farms or services that try to artificially increase your links by doing shortcuts
    j- Cloaking : Showing a page to search engines different than what the users see based on their IP address


    4) Factors that won't count against you, but are problems
    a- Dynamic content, such as shopping cart based content may not get indexed
    b- Primarily Graphic or Flash based websites
    c- Javascript content and/or menus (navigation)[/b]

    Thanks for help guys, but perhaps I didn't phrase my question correctly. I'm already ranking well in normal serps (1-4 position depending on the phrases), but I want to improve my ranking in Google Local.

    For example (this isn't any of my targeted searches), here's a google search for pizza Minneapolis, MN. Notice at the top where it says "Local results for pizza near Minneapolis, MN" - that's the area I'm looking to ranking in.

    For my real phrases, I beat every one in the natural serps that outrank me in the Local search.

    I did go and fill out there form to update the contact info and what not, so hopefully that will help.

    1)Be sure to edit the local listing and include the relevant business category
    2)Add to the Title of the Business to include the key phrase
    3)Get lots of web references (these are like links but not as rigidly defined) that reference the main key phrase
    4)Be sure that your own site has lots of references to your local address and key phrase
    5)Join the Better Business Bureau/Mobile Travel Guide
    6)Be sure to get some good reviews from the reviewing services the Google uses
